- Lynne de United Kingdom escreve:
There has been huge investment in the Grand Massif lift system over the last few seasons which continues. This has opened up new ski slopes and is helping to reduce queues at previous bottlenecks. Yes, half-term is busy but isn’t everywhere in France and Italy during these periods. This is such an extensive ski area close to Geneva and it’s very possible to drive to Les Gets and ski the Portes de Soleil and Chamonix if you wish. A really pretty typical working French village with lots for non-skiers to do with lovely valley walks and an extensive animation programme during the season. Yes, the lift to 1600 can get busy especially if there are lots of skiers coming for the day from Geneva on the weekend. However, there are plans to build a new lift to alleviate this in the next few years. We have been coming here for 23 years and still love it today. We’ve seen many changes, most for the better and yes, a few more manners from some wouldn’t go amiss but the same can be said for all nationalities. We’ll keep returning especially for the skiing and amazing summer.
